Friction-stir welding of Al-Mg-Mn-Zr sheets by using a hemispherical tool
- 1. Belgorod State University, Pobeda 85, Belgorod 308015 (Russian Federation)
Description
A new design of the welding tool for friction-stir welding (FSW) was proposed. The main idea was in using of a hemispherical tool probe. Such a tool is very simple (and cost-effective) in fabrication and provides excellent mixing of the material during FSW, thus avoiding welding defects. In this work, the feasibility of this tool for joining of Al-Mg-Mn-Zr alloy and its effect on the microstructure and mechanical properties of the produced welds were studied. (paper)
